public final class SubstrateDebugInfoBuilder
extends org.graalvm.compiler.core.gen.DebugInfoBuilder
Constructor and Description |
---|
SubstrateDebugInfoBuilder(org.graalvm.compiler.nodes.StructuredGraph graph,
org.graalvm.compiler.core.common.spi.MetaAccessExtensionProvider metaAccessExtensionProvider,
org.graalvm.compiler.nodes.spi.NodeValueMap nodeValueMap) |
Modifier and Type | Method and Description |
---|---|
protected jdk.vm.ci.meta.JavaValue |
computeLockValue(org.graalvm.compiler.nodes.FrameState state,
int lockIndex) |
protected jdk.vm.ci.meta.JavaKind |
storageKind(jdk.vm.ci.meta.JavaType type) |
public SubstrateDebugInfoBuilder(org.graalvm.compiler.nodes.StructuredGraph graph, org.graalvm.compiler.core.common.spi.MetaAccessExtensionProvider metaAccessExtensionProvider, org.graalvm.compiler.nodes.spi.NodeValueMap nodeValueMap)
protected jdk.vm.ci.meta.JavaKind storageKind(jdk.vm.ci.meta.JavaType type)
storageKind
in class org.graalvm.compiler.core.gen.DebugInfoBuilder
protected jdk.vm.ci.meta.JavaValue computeLockValue(org.graalvm.compiler.nodes.FrameState state, int lockIndex)
computeLockValue
in class org.graalvm.compiler.core.gen.DebugInfoBuilder